Tsunami Power - Engineering Lessons from the 2011 Japan Tsunami

On March 11, 2011, a large earthquake of magnitude 9.0 took place, generating a tsunami that caused a severe damage to the east coast of Japan. As of June 20, 2012, 15,863 people lost their lives due to this event, while 2,492 are still unaccounted for. The total economic losses were in excess of $200 billion which makes this the costliest natural disaster in the history of humankind. To comprehensively record tsunami trace heights along the coastal region, the 2011 Tohoku Earthquake Tsunami Joint Survey Group was organized. As part of this group, the authors conducted field surveys in Iwate, Miyagi, Fukushima, Ibaraki and Chiba prefectures. Inundation heights were more than 15 to 20 m in Iwate and in the north part of Miyagi, 5 to 15 m along the coast of Sen-dai Bay and around 5 to 10 m in Ibaraki and Chiba. Buildings, including reinforced concrete structures, were washed away and ships were stranded inland. Coastal structures such as dikes and coastal forests also suffered extensive damage.
